Leeds announced on their official website on Friday that Dallas has extended his stay at Elland Road.
The Northern Ireland international has signed a three-year deal which will see him stay at Leeds until the summer of 2024 at least.

Dallas has been on the books of Leeds since 2015 when he moved from Brentford.
The Northern Ireland international is a winger by trade, but under head coach Marcelo Bielsa, he has played in a number of roles.

The 30-year-old has played as a wing-back, full-back and midfielder for the West Yorkshire club.
What is remarkable about Dallas is that he has done well in each and every position that he has played.
Some have compared the 30-year-old to former Leeds midfielder James Milner for his ability to play in a number of positions and do consistently well.
